- Is burning 100 calories at the gym enough for weight loss? Burning 100 calories is a positive start and contributes to weight loss when combined consistently with a healthy diet and regular exercise routine.
- How long does it take to burn 100 calories at the gym? The time varies depending on the exercise intensity; for example, brisk walking may take about 20-25 minutes, while running takes less time to burn 100 calories.
- What are the benefits of burning small amounts of calories regularly? Consistently burning small amounts of calories supports cardiovascular health, improves metabolism, and helps build muscle strength over time.
